Rosemarie Tharaldson, 76, of Tacoma, Washington, passed away November 30, 2005 at the Franciscan Hospice in Tacoma. She was born October 31, 1929, in Tryon, Nebraska, to John and Ethel (Hildenbran) McClees, and moved to Kelso in 1935, where she grew up, married, and raised her children. She was a 1947 graduate of Kelso High School. She and her husband spent their last several years together on the road in their motorhome, sightseeing, visiting friends and family, and wintering in Palm Springs, where she enjoyed playing tennis. They recently returned to the Northwest to live with their daughter in Tacoma. Her enduring strength came from her steadfast faith in the Lord, who carried her through tragedy and loss. Throughout her life she was a wonderful example of strength, patience, understanding, and devotion. She devoted her life to her husband and family, always putting them first. She has developed many friends over the years and has been a blessing to them all. She was preceded in death by a daughter, Susan Margaret Tharaldson in 1968. Survivors include her husband of 56 years, Marvin Tharaldson at home; daughter, Sandra Eklo of Tacoma; sister and brother-in-law, Marla and Lloyd Inman of Kelso; brothers and sisters-in-law, Harold and Dorothy McClees of Broken Arrow, Oklahoma and Gerald and Char McClees of Centralia; grandson, Andrew Eklo and great granddaughter Bijoux Eklo-Rolstad.
